Output 9866b51f7e3a7386864656905a12504b02402bb2ea5e5d0e3c45be96dd207c60:0

value
495126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 377789f437cdcca37f11149bf7e35416077d395b OP_EQUAL
address
36kJHoSrqDkLXiWywQcc4rFeipeBA9mzR2
transaction
9866b51f7e3a7386864656905a12504b02402bb2ea5e5d0e3c45be96dd207c60
spent
true